Market Size and Trends
The Collaborative Parcel Delivery market is estimated to be valued at USD 8.7 billion in 2025 and is expected to reach USD 19.3 billion by 2032,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 12.5% from 2025 to 2032. This robust growth reflects increasing demand for efficient and cost-effective delivery solutions, driven by the rapid expansion of e-commerce and consumer expectations for faster, more reliable last-mile delivery services.
Current market trends indicate a strong shift towards technology-enabled collaborative models that leverage shared resources and real-time data analytics to optimize delivery routes and reduce operational costs. Key factors fueling this trend include rising urbanization, sustainability concerns pushing for greener delivery options, and advancements in IoT and AI, enhancing coordination among multiple delivery partners. These innovations are expected to further accelerate the adoption of collaborative parcel delivery solutions across various regions globally.
Segmental Analysis:
By Delivery Mode: Crowdshipping Leading Through Flexibility and Community-Driven Logistics
In terms of By Delivery Mode, Crowdshipping contributes the highest share of the market owing to its inherent flexibility, cost-effectiveness, and increasing consumer preference for environmentally sustainable solutions. Crowdshipping leverages the power of local communities and individual couriers, enabling parcels to be delivered by people already traveling in the desired direction. This model significantly reduces last-mile delivery costs and traffic congestion, which are critical pain points for traditional delivery methods. The rise in smartphone penetration and the proliferation of platform-based technologies have further fueled crowdshipping's growth, allowing for real-time tracking, efficient route optimization, and seamless communication between senders and couriers. Additionally, the growing demand for greener logistics practices has positioned crowdshipping as a sustainable alternative, contributing to lower carbon emissions compared to conventional carrier services.
Carrier-to-carrier collaboration also plays an essential role within this segment by facilitating resource sharing among traditional logistics providers, yet it occupies a smaller market share because it requires robust integration and trust among carriers. Parcel locker networks, an emerging mode, are gaining traction through their convenience and contactless delivery benefits but have yet to surpass the community-driven appeal of crowdshipping. Hybrid solutions, combining different delivery methods, offer versatility but are often complex to manage. Overall, crowdshipping's ability to meet the evolving expectations of speed, transparency, and sustainability, while leveraging local human resources, remains the paramount factor driving its dominant position in the collaborative parcel delivery space.
By End-User Industry: E-commerce Retail as the Primary Catalyst for Market Expansion
The E-commerce Retail segment holds the highest share in the Collaborative Parcel Delivery market due to the exponential growth in online retail and the increasing consumer demand for rapid, reliable parcel deliveries. E-commerce retailers rely heavily on agile and scalable logistics solutions to maintain competitive advantage and customer satisfaction, which positions collaborative delivery methods as essential enablers in the supply chain. The surge in online shopping across diverse product categories necessitates flexible distribution models that can address fluctuating parcel volumes, peak season surges, and last-mile delivery challenges. Collaborative parcel delivery, with its crowdshipping and hybrid models, allows e-commerce companies to expand their reach while reducing costs and delivery times, critical factors in enhancing the customer experience.
Besides e-commerce, Food & Grocery and Healthcare & Pharmaceuticals industries are also driving market growth, but at a comparatively slower pace. The Food & Grocery segment demands high-speed deliveries with strict temperature control and freshness standards, posing challenges that collaborative logistics are beginning to address through specialized services. The Healthcare & Pharmaceuticals sector is increasingly embracing collaborative delivery to ensure timely and secure transport of sensitive products, especially in remote or underserved areas. Electronics and other sectors contribute to the overall market but are somewhat constrained by specific handling or security requirements. Still, it is the e-commerce retail segment's voracious appetite for quicker, more adaptable delivery options paired with the mass consumer base that most powerfully propels the collaborative parcel delivery market forward.
By Delivery Type: Same-day Delivery Driving Consumer Expectations and Service Innovation
Same-day Delivery dominates the Collaborative Parcel Delivery market by delivery type, primarily driven by escalating consumer expectations for near-instant gratification and the growing emphasis on convenience in the digital commerce landscape. Today's consumers prioritize speed as a key factor when choosing retailers, pushing e-commerce companies and logistics providers to innovate their delivery services continually. Collaborative parcel delivery models excel in fulfilling same-day delivery demands due to their decentralized networks of couriers and dynamic routing capabilities, which allow parcels to be moved quickly within local geographies. These models reduce bottlenecks commonly associated with traditional centralized warehouse dispatch systems, enabling more frequent and flexible delivery windows.
The next-day delivery and standard delivery segments remain relevant for less time-sensitive shipments or cost-conscious consumers, but they do not generate the same level of demand pressure or innovation focus seen with same-day services. Collaborative delivery providers continuously optimize their networks to balance speed, reliability, and operational efficiency—a challenge that is particularly acute with same-day delivery because of the tight delivery time frames. Additionally, digital tools enhancing visibility, predictive analytics for demand forecasting, and AI-powered route planning are increasingly integrated into same-day delivery services to meet customer expectations and drive service differentiation. As online shopping behaviors continue to evolve, same-day delivery's role as a service benchmark within collaborative parcel delivery is only expected to deepen further.
Regional Insights:
Dominating Region: North America
In North America, the dominance in the Collaborative Parcel Delivery market is driven by a mature logistics ecosystem, advanced technological infrastructure, and high e-commerce penetration. The presence of major courier companies and third-party logistics providers has fostered a competitive environment that encourages collaboration to optimize last-mile delivery costs and efficiency. Supportive government policies aimed at enhancing urban mobility and reducing carbon emissions further bolster the adoption of collaborative parcel delivery models. Notable players such as UPS, FedEx, and DHL actively engage in partnerships and technology-sharing initiatives, deploying innovations like crowdshipping and shared delivery networks to meet rising consumer expectations for faster, more flexible parcel delivery.
Fastest-Growing Region: Asia Pacific
Meanwhile, the Asia Pacific region exhibits the fastest growth in the Collaborative Parcel Delivery market, fueled by rapid urbanization, burgeoning e-commerce markets, and increasing consumer demand for quick delivery options. The diverse and expansive geography, coupled with fragmented last-mile logistics environments, creates a natural setting where collaborative delivery models can significantly reduce redundancy and costs. Governments in countries such as China and India are investing heavily in smart city infrastructure and digital logistics platforms, accelerating adoption. Key regional players like SF Express, ZTO Express, and India Post are pioneering collaborative solutions that integrate traditional logistics with emerging peer-to-peer networks, thereby expanding reach in both urban and rural areas.
Collaborative Parcel Delivery Market Outlook for Key Countries
United States
The United States' market stands out due to its advanced technological adoption and well-established logistics networks. Major players like UPS and FedEx have been early adopters of collaborative delivery platforms, incorporating crowdshipping, green delivery solutions, and AI-driven route optimization into their operations. Government incentives supporting sustainability and smart city projects have also played a role in encouraging partnerships among logistics providers, retailers, and startups, enhancing delivery efficiency and urban mobility.
China
China's market is characterized by robust e-commerce growth and aggressive digital transformation within logistics. Companies such as SF Express, JD Logistics, and Cainiao have established comprehensive collaborative parcel delivery networks using extensive last-mile fleets and tech-enabled platforms. The government's supportive policies on digital infrastructure and innovation zones facilitate seamless integration between public and private stakeholders. This synergy propels collaborative models that address challenges like urban congestion and high delivery volumes efficiently.
India
India's market is rapidly evolving with the rise of e-commerce and increasing smartphone penetration. Players like Delhivery, Ecom Express, and India Post are advancing collaborative parcel delivery by leveraging local courier partnerships and digital platforms that connect individual delivery agents. The government's focus on improving postal services and infrastructure modernization further aids in creating a conducive environment for collaborative logistics, aimed at boosting rural and semi-urban delivery capabilities.
Germany
Germany continues to lead Europe in the adoption of collaborative parcel delivery solutions due to its strong industrial base and emphasis on sustainability. Deutsche Post DHL is at the forefront, implementing shared delivery routes and electric vehicle fleets integrated with smart city initiatives. Supportive regulatory frameworks focusing on emissions reduction and urban freight management facilitate cooperation among logistics companies, retailers, and municipal authorities, strengthening collaborative networks.
Brazil
Brazil's market reflects significant opportunities driven by increasing e-commerce adoption despite logistical challenges posed by vast geography and infrastructure variability. Companies like Correios and Loggi play critical roles in pioneering collaborative parcel delivery models by pooling resources and combining delivery routes. Government initiatives aimed at digital inclusion and transport infrastructure improvements contribute to the acceleration of cooperative logistics, enabling enhanced last-mile connectivity in urban and rural regions alike.
